精准诊断性能瓶颈,构建高效监控体系
|
在后端开发中,性能优化是一个持续的过程,而精准诊断性能瓶颈是提升系统效率的关键。面对日益增长的业务需求和复杂的服务架构,我们需要通过数据驱动的方式,定位问题根源。 日志分析是诊断性能问题的第一步。通过结构化日志和链路追踪,可以清晰地看到请求的处理路径和耗时分布。结合分布式追踪工具,如SkyWalking或Jaeger,能够快速识别出响应缓慢的接口或服务。 监控体系的建设同样不可忽视。除了基础的CPU、内存和网络指标外,还需要关注业务层面的指标,例如接口调用成功率、响应时间分布和错误率。这些数据能够帮助我们更早发现问题,避免影响用户体验。 自动化告警机制是高效监控体系的重要组成部分。设置合理的阈值并结合智能算法,可以在异常发生前发出预警。同时,告警信息需要具备足够的上下文,便于运维人员快速定位问题。
2025AI辅助生成图,仅供参考 在性能优化过程中,代码层面的改进同样重要。通过分析热点方法和数据库查询,可以发现潜在的性能瓶颈。使用缓存、异步处理和批量操作等手段,能有效减少资源消耗,提高系统吞吐量。构建高效的监控体系不仅依赖于工具,更需要团队协作和持续迭代。定期回顾监控数据,优化指标采集策略,确保系统始终处于可控状态。 性能诊断和监控体系建设是一个长期过程,需要不断积累经验并优化方法。只有坚持数据驱动,才能在复杂的系统环境中保持稳定和高效。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

